Definition of electropop - Reverso English Dictionary
Noun
music genreTECH. music genre mixing electronic and pop elementsTECH.
- She loves dancing to electropop at the club.
- The festival featured a lineup of electropop artists.
- Her playlist is filled with catchy electropop tunes.
Origin of electropop
English, electro (electric) + pop (popular music)
